Recognizing Defense Strategies



Comprehending the numerous protection methods your lawyer may employ is crucial to efficiently browsing your instance. Each strategy hinges on the specifics of the charges you're dealing with and the evidence against you. Allow's delve into what you need to understand.

First of all, if there's an absence of evidence, your attorney might say that the prosecution hasn't met its burden of proof. Remember, it's not your task to confirm virtue; it's the district attorney's job to verify regret past an affordable doubt. If they can't, you should be acquitted.


Another usual approach is self-defense, specifically in cases entailing fees like assault or murder. If you were protecting yourself, your attorney may use this approach to validate your actions lawfully. This needs verifying that your understanding of risk was reasonable and that your feedback was in proportion to that threat.

Occasionally, your protection could involve wondering about the validity of just how proof was gotten. If police broke your legal rights during the examination, evidence could be suppressed, which can considerably deteriorate the prosecution's situation.

Finally, your attorney might work out an appeal bargain if it offers your best interest. This usually happens if the evidence against you is solid however there are minimizing aspects that could lead to reduced costs or sentencing.

Understanding these approaches aids you discuss your instance better with your lawyer.
